Record and Growth:
Internet poker surfaced in the belated 1990s as a result of developments in technology plus the internet. The initial on-line poker room, earth Poker, premiered in 1998, attracting a small but enthusiastic neighborhood. However, it was in early 2000s that internet poker experienced exponential development, primarily as a result of the introduction of real-money games and televised poker tournaments.
Recognition and Accessibility:
One of the most significant reasons behind the immense rise in popularity of on-line poker is its availability. Players can log on to their favorite internet poker systems anytime, from anywhere, utilizing their computers or cellular devices. This convenience features drawn a varied player base, ranging from recreational players to professionals, adding to the fast development of on-line poker.
Features of On-line Poker:
On-line poker provides a few advantages over old-fashioned brick-and-mortar gambling enterprises. Firstly, it offers a wider range of online game options, including various poker variants and stakes, providing towards the choices and budgets of most types of players. Furthermore, on-line poker rooms tend to be open 24/7, eliminating the constraints of actual casino operating hours. Also, internet based platforms frequently provide attractive bonuses, respect programs, in addition to power to play numerous tables simultaneously, enhancing the overall gaming knowledge.

Financial and Social Impact:
The development of online poker has had a significant financial impact globally. On-line poker systems produce substantial income through rake charges, event entry fees, and marketing and advertising. This revenue has actually led to work creation and opportunities within the video gaming industry. Additionally, online poker features contributed to a rise in income tax revenue for governments in which it's managed, supporting community solutions.
From a social viewpoint, online poker has actually fostered an international poker neighborhood, bridging geographic obstacles. Players from diverse backgrounds and areas can communicate and contend, cultivating a sense of camaraderie. Online poker has additionally played a vital role in promoting the game's popularity and attracting new people, resulting in the development of this poker business overall.
